In the original novel, Sheng Minglan actually returned to her hometown of Youyang twice.

One time was when her father, Sheng Hong, was about to be transferred from Dengzhou to the capital, and Minglan accompanied her grandmother to attend the wedding of the eldest branch of the Sheng family; the other time was three years later when the old lady of the eldest branch of the Sheng family fell seriously ill.

The TV series version merged the two trips back to their hometown into one, and also deleted the scenes of the Sheng family befriending the Duke of Qi in Dengzhou and Qi Heng entering the Sheng family school.

To better connect the plot, this book adopts the timeline of the original novel's first return to the hometown, which is on the eve of the Sheng family's move to the capital, when Sheng Minglan was 12 years old.

Of course, the subsequent plot will still be based on the TV series, with some reasonable modifications to the details.

Furthermore, all the necessary background information will be provided, so those who haven't watched the TV series won't be affected.
